Transaction 0830709b60d4e55c807641d329a435cb0b654524c5f593b157a9e70321729242

5 Input
2 Outputs
  • 0830709b60d4e55c807641d329a435cb0b654524c5f593b157a9e70321729242:0
  • value  72000000
    address  1Ke6vZpaRzha7CxpehySrhhZvoZNQ1LGdJ
  • 0830709b60d4e55c807641d329a435cb0b654524c5f593b157a9e70321729242:1
  • value  105062741
    address  1GzFgtfXoWBDYXZ9RNTMgJyFe5QXAGPbrG